Milan have agreed a deal to sign Real Madrid left-back Theo Hernandez on loan with a €20m obligation to buy.

Gazzetta dello Sport reports Hernandez will commit to a four-year contract worth €1.8m a season after tax.

Madrid paid €24m to sign the 21-year-old in the summer of 2017 after he showed promise at city rivals Atletico and during a loan spell with Alaves.

He made 23 appearances in his first season for Los Blancos, winning the Supercopa, European Super Cup, Club World Cup and Champions League.

However, his development stunted last term and he has since been replaced at the Santiago Bernabeu by fellow Frenchman Ferland Mendy.

Theo will reinforce a left side that could lose at least one of Ricardo Rodriguez, Diego Laxalt and Ivan Strinic this summer.
